Anton Reiche, heralded as the ‘grandfather’ of chocolate moulds, built his original factory in Dresden, Germany producing over 50,000 different mould designs in his catalogs. Reiche dominated the mould market with intricate design, quality metalwork & innovative forging. Reiche employed the world’s best tool-smiths and mold designers until the war when his factory was destroyed by Allied bombing raids.

Value determined by rarity, manufacturer, completeness, matched or married sides, condition and character / story depicted. Intricate, large, unique, unusual moulds not made en-masse so more prized.
